Cord Blood To Heart Muscle?
Now scientists have reported that cord
blood cells taken from a donor were present in the failing organs of a
recipient.
Cord blood cells are stem cells that come from the placenta and
umbilical cord after a baby is born.
They are used in medicine in much the same way as bone marrow, but
with a smaller chance of rejection. In this case, the cord blood
cells had actually transformed into heart muscle cells known as
myocytes.
Although the data does not prove the cord blood cells actually
stopped heart damage from progressing, the findings are compelling.
Cord blood is an excellent
alternative to bone marrow transplantation in treating leukemia and
cancers in children and it does not have the compatibility problems
when matching donors with recipients.
